MPI_Buffer_attach(3)		       MPI		    MPI_Buffer_attach(3)

NAME
     MPI_Buffer_attach -  Attaches a user-provided buffer for sending

SYNOPSIS
     int MPI_Buffer_attach(void *buffer, int size)

     int MPI_Buffer_attach_c(void *buffer, MPI_Count size)

INPUT PARAMETERS
     buffer
	    - initial buffer address (choice)
     size   - buffer size, in bytes (non-negative integer)

NOTES
     The  size	given  should  be the sum of the sizes of all outstanding Bsends
     that you intend to have, plus MPI_BSEND_OVERHEAD for each	Bsend  that  you
     do.  For the purposes of calculating size, you should use MPI_Pack_size .

     In other words, in the code
     MPI_Buffer_attach(buffer, size);
     MPI_Bsend(..., count=20, datatype=type1,  ...);
     .
     .
     .
     MPI_Bsend(..., count=40, datatype=type2, ...);

     the  value of size in the MPI_Buffer_attach call should be greater than the
     value computed by
     MPI_Pack_size(20, type1, comm, &s1);
     MPI_Pack_size(40, type2, comm, &s2);
     size = s1 + s2 + 2 * MPI_BSEND_OVERHEAD;

     The MPI_BSEND_OVERHEAD gives the maximum amount of space that may	be  used
     in  the  buffer  for  use	by the BSEND routines in using the buffer.  This
     value is in mpi.h (for C) and mpif.h (for Fortran).

THREAD AND INTERRUPT SAFETY
     The user is responsible for ensuring that multiple threads do  not  try  to
     update the same MPI object from different threads.  This routine should not
     be used from within a signal handler.

     The  MPI  standard  defined  a thread-safe interface but this does not mean
     that all routines may be called without any thread locks.	For example, two
     threads must not attempt to change the contents of the same MPI_Info object
     concurrently.  The user is responsible in this case for using  some  mecha-
     nism,  such as thread locks, to ensure that only one thread at a time makes
     use of  this  routine.   Because  the  buffer  for  buffered  sends  (e.g.,
     MPI_Bsend	) is shared by all threads in a process, the user is responsible
     for ensuring that	only  one  thread  at  a  time	calls  this  routine  or
     MPI_Buffer_detach .

NOTES FOR FORTRAN
     All  MPI  routines in Fortran (except for MPI_WTIME and MPI_WTICK ) have an
     additional argument ierr at the end of the argument list.	ierr is an inte-
     ger and has the same meaning as the return value of the routine in  C.   In
     Fortran, MPI routines are subroutines, and are invoked with the call state-
     ment.

     All  MPI  objects	(e.g.,	MPI_Datatype , MPI_Comm ) are of type INTEGER in
     Fortran.

ERRORS
     All MPI routines (except MPI_Wtime and MPI_Wtick ) return an error value; C
     routines as the value of the function and Fortran routines in the last  ar-
     gument.   Before  the  value  is returned, the current MPI error handler is
     called.  By default, this error handler aborts the MPI job.  The error han-
     dler may  be  changed  with  MPI_Comm_set_errhandler  (for  communicators),
     MPI_File_set_errhandler  (for  files),  and MPI_Win_set_errhandler (for RMA
     windows).	The MPI-1 routine MPI_Errhandler_set may be used but its use  is
     deprecated.   The predefined error handler MPI_ERRORS_RETURN may be used to
     cause error values to be returned.  Note that MPI does not  guarantee  that
     an  MPI  program  can  continue past an error; however, MPI implementations
     will attempt to continue whenever possible.

     MPI_SUCCESS
	    - No error; MPI routine completed successfully.
     MPI_ERR_ARG
	    - Invalid argument.  Some argument is invalid and is not  identified
	    by a specific error class (e.g., MPI_ERR_RANK ).
     MPI_ERR_OTHER
	    -  Other  error;  use MPI_Error_string to get more information about
	    this error code.
